Yep. There are a number of boards that "share" bandwidth between ports to reduce cost. With my new build, 6 SATA and 1 NVME that work concurrently was one of my must-have requirements. This disqualified a large number of boards on my initial short-list.
I downloaded my manual specifically to check just now, I can use all 6 SATA ports and both M.2 slots, only if I use a SATA M.2 in the second M.2 slot does SATA 3 stop working.

Guys, I have a MSI B450M Mortar motherboard, how crazy can I go CPU wise? Is there any real, quantifiable reason I can’t put a 5950X in it?

Go as crazy as you want, just update the BIOS to the latest version for the 5000 series.

The B450M Mortar has a very decent vrm design that should have no issue with a 5950x.

I don't know what cpu & cooler you currently have but you might require a new cooler for the 5950x, just something to keep in mind.
